"Visual Basic 10: New Features" Interview with Paul Vick (Lisa Feigenbaum)
VBTeam
In this video, I interviewed language architect Paul Vick about what new language features are coming in the next release of Visual Basic. We talked about auto-implemented properties, collection initializers, statement lambdas, removal of the line continuation feature, and more. These features were recently...
